Educating Young Minds : SZABIST holds design competition

Teams from BVS and DHA Suffa University took the Best Exhibitor Award


Press Release April 16, 2016

KARACHI: The Shaheed Zulfikar Ali Bhutto Institute of Science and Technology’s (Szabist) mechatronic engineering department organised the second ‘Junior Design Competition and Exhibition.’ More than 100 engineering students and faculty members from various universities were invited to participate in the vehicle race and project exhibition. The theme for this year’s competition was to build the fastest, lightest and eco-friendly vehicle. Around 40 students contested in the CAD competition to design the fastest, lightest and cheapest vehicle. In the racing category, teams from National University of Sciences and Technology secured the first and third position, while Szabist grabbed second place. Teams from BVS and DHA Suffa University took the Best Exhibitor Award, while Szabist teams were given the awards for innovation, aesthetic and CAD.
